1. Suggestion to make comments section more interactive.

This would include possibility to vote/like comments and comment under a comment. It's exactly the same system as we have with the shouts atm and it's kinda what facebook and all those social networks have.



What it would benefit: Less craziness in article comments. Everyone would understand who is talking to whom at any point and people wouldn't have to spam with "

+1 to this comment" comments or repost other people's comments in their text in order to make clear that this is in fact the comment they're referring to. All in all, comments section would be much more organized.

2. Suggestion to make Shortcuts more interactive.

We have 5 shortcuts to different e-Sim pages in the left side of our page - your Military Unit, Party, Travel, Achievements, edit profile. However, i haven't heard of people using them that much. What TheShadoWBunnY proposes to that is that developers should give us the ability to pick our own shortcuts.

Bene factor: People would actually use the add-on and it would serve its purpose which is to make gameplay easier.
Since this game is very individualistic (that is: people take advantage of those parts of the game that suit best for them, whether it would be business, politics, fighting or journalism) then people's shortcuts preferences differ very much. For example while i was more active i only used the Travel and Achievement shortcuts, other 3 were completely useless to me. The pages i go to more often are my newspaper, shares, monetary market and auctions. And i'm sure there's 100 different combinations people would pick.

3. Market for Military Units:

One of the issues in e-Sim has been the overload of MUs for a very long time now. We have a MU for every 5th player. One of the reasons for people making new MUs every day is that right now it's way easier than buying them from other players which calls for research and hanging on #strade

Bene factor: New players would stop making new MUs and start buying them from older players instead for potentially less gold (the market would push the price down). Older players would finally get rid of their useless MUs and even if for some reason the younger player gets tired of running his/her MU he/she could easily put it on sell anytime. Player leaves with a new experience and no loss. The MU will still be in circulation and will have an active owner.

Activities in this game are divided into several modules. First is the economy as a citizen in a country of your choice you must work to earn money, which you will get to spend for example, on food or purchase of weapons which are critical for your progress as a fighter. You will work in either private companies which are owned by players or government companies which are owned by the state. After progressing in the game you will finally get the opportunity to set up your own business and hire other players. If it prospers, we can even change it into a joint-stock company and enter the stock market and get even more money in this way.

The second module is a politics. Just like in real life politics in E-Sim are an extremely powerful tool that can be used for your own purposes. From time to time there are elections in the game in which you will not only vote, but also have the ability to run for the head of the party you're in. You can also apply for congress, where once elected you will be given the right to vote on laws proposed by your fellow congress members or your president and propose laws yourself. Voting on laws is important for your country as it can shape the lives of those around you. You can also try to become the head of a given party, and even take part in presidential elections and decide on the shape of the foreign policy of a given state (for example, who to declare war on). Career in politics is obviously not easy and in order to succeed in it, you have to have a good plan and compete for the votes of voters.

The last and probably the most important module is military. In E-Sim, countries are constantly fighting each other for control over territories which in return grant them access to more valuable raw materials. For this purpose, they form alliances, they fight international wars, but they also have to deal with, for example, uprisings in conquered countries or civil wars, which may explode on their territory. You can also take part in these clashes, although you are also given the opportunity to lead a life as a pacifist who focuses on other activities in the game (for example, running a successful newspaper or selling products).
